One out of six homes will be burglarized on an annual basis. A home burglary happens every 15 minutes. Take some steps to beef up security of your home by removing hiding places near lower level windows and doors. Place a sign in your front yard that warns of a vicious guard dog. Try locking all your doors and windows even when you are at home. That is where 60 percent of all home burglaries happen. Then you can start or join a neighborhood watch program. They are free and they work.
